Gutter rerouting services involve modifying or repositioning existing gutter systems to improve their functionality and address issues caused by improper installation or property changes. This process typically includes removing the current gutters and installing new ones in a different location or configuration that better suits the property's layout. The goal is to ensure that rainwater is effectively directed away from the building’s foundation, walls, and landscaping, reducing the risk of water damage and structural issues. Experienced contractors assess the property’s specific drainage needs and design a rerouting plan that optimizes water flow and minimizes potential problems.

Many property owners turn to gutter rerouting services to solve common drainage problems, such as overflowing gutters, water pooling around the foundation, or gutters that do not align with the roofline after renovations. Improperly placed or damaged gutters can lead to water infiltration, basement flooding, and erosion of landscaping. Rerouting helps to correct these issues by repositioning gutters to better match the property's architecture and landscape layout. This service is especially beneficial for properties that have undergone additions, renovations, or landscaping changes that impact existing gutter systems.

Residential properties are the most common candidates for gutter rerouting, particularly those with multi-story homes, custom architectural features, or recent modifications that have affected the original gutter placement. Commercial buildings, such as retail centers or office complexes, may also require rerouting to accommodate larger roof areas or complex rooflines. Additionally, properties situated on uneven terrain or with challenging landscaping often benefit from rerouted gutters to ensure proper drainage and prevent water from accumulating near the structure’s foundation.

The overview below groups typical Gutter Rerouting proj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Woodstock, GA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Labor Costs - Gutter rerouting services typically range from $200 to $600 depending on the complexity of the reroute and the size of the property. For example, a straightforward reroute on a small home may cost around $250, while larger or more complex projects can reach $600 or more.

Material Expenses - The cost for additional gutter materials such as new sections, connectors, and brackets usually falls between $50 and $200. The total depends on the length of rerouted gutters and the types of materials used, with premium options costing more.

Additional Services - Services like downspout extension installation or rerouting around obstacles may add $100 to $300 to the overall cost. These extras are often necessary for proper drainage and can vary based on property layout.

Project Scope Factors - The total cost can vary significantly based on the scope, with simple reroutes costing around $300 and more extensive work exceeding $1,000. Local pros can provide estimates after assessing the specific requirements of each property.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
